Chemical Identifiers

CAS
3195-24-2
IUPAC Name
1,3-diethyl 2,2-bis(prop-2-en-1-yl)propanedioate
Molecular Formula
C13H20O4
InChI Key
LYUUVYQGUMRKOV-UHFFFAOYSA-N
SMILES
CCOC(=O)C(CC=C)(CC=C)C(=O)OCC
Appearance (Color)
Clear colorless
Refractive Index
1.4440-1.4490 @ 20?C
Assay (GC)
≥97.0%
Form
Liquid

Description

Diethyl diallylmalonate is the starting material for enantioselective synthesis of carbocyclic nucleoside analogues. It is also used as Low catalyst loading in ring-closing metathesis reaction. Cationic nickel (with monodentate phosphoramidites and Wilke?s azaphospholene as ligands) catalyzed cycloisomerisation of diethyl diallylmalonate has been reported.

Solubility
Sparingly Soluble in water. (0.72 g/L) (25°C)

Notes
Store under cool dry place. Ensure good ventilation.
